TERRA

Terra

Terra is the name used by three fictional characters published by DC Comics. The first Terra was created by Marv Wolfman and George PĂ©rez, and debuted in New Teen Titans #26 .

The above text is a snippet from Wikipedia: Terra (comics)
and as such is available under the Creative Commons Attribution/Share-Alike License.

terra

Noun

  1. A rough upland or mountainous region of the moon with a relatively high albedo.


The above text is a snippet from Wiktionary: terra
and as such is available under the Creative Commons Attribution/Share-Alike License.

Need help with a clue?
Try your search in the crossword dictionary!